Indirect Speech: He exclaimed (that) who had known that that would happen.
Explanation: When the reporting verb is in the past (said) and the direct speech is in the past indefinite tense, then the indirect (reported) speech will change into the past perfect tense.
Past Indefinite Tense (knew) > Past Perfect Tense (had known)
And if the sentence is exclamatory, we use the reporting verbs like exclaimed, admired, cried etc based on the sentence.
The modals like would, should, might, could, used to, etc don’t change.
